Error: Cannot deserialize the current JSON object (e.g. {“name”:“value”}) into type 'System.Collections.Generic.List`1

I'm trying to deserialize an API json response into a list. BUt I get teh error: Cannot deserialize the current JSON object (eg {"name":"value"}) into type 'System.Collections.Generic.List`1

Here is the code which I'm using to deserialize:

 var response = Newtonsoft.Json.JsonConvert.DeserializeObject<List<EndofDay.Insrtumentxxx>>(Content);

Here is my class that contains the list:

public class EndofDay
{

    public Instrumentxxx instrumentxxx { get; set; }

    public class Instrumentxxx
    {
        public string id { get; set; }
        public double APrice { get; set; }
        public double BPrice { get; set; }
        public double CPrice { get; set; }


    }
}

}

Here is my json api response:

{\"instrumentxxx\":
[{\"id\":\"B1QH8P2\",
\"APrice\":5.83,
\"BPrice\":6.83,
\"CPrice\":7.83,}]}

What am I missing?

Your JSON response is array and you have declared as single object. You must declare instrumentxxx as List<Instrumentxxx>

public class EndofDay
{

    public List<Instrumentxxx> instrumentxxx { get; set; }   
    
}

public class Instrumentxxx
{
   public string id { get; set; }
   public double APrice { get; set; }
   public double BPrice { get; set; }
   public double CPrice { get; set; }   
}
